Dr. Scholl’s Athletic Series Running Insoles for Women, 1 Pair, Size 5.5-9

These insoles are perfect for runners. They have a design that aids in preventing pain felt from injuries. These include plantar fasciitis, runner’s knee, and shin splints. When you place these insoles in your shoes, they will lower the shock felt by your legs by 40%.

Dr. Scholl’s Athletic Series Running Insoles for Women is also ideal for daily use. These insoles will support your feet as you’re walking or running. They help lessen foot odor and they fit sneakers and running shoes. If you happen to order a product that’s too big, all you have to do is trim the edges.

Spenco Polysorb Cross Trainer Athletic Cushioning Arch Support Shoe Insoles, Women’s 11-12 / Men’s 10-11

The Spenco Polysorb Cross Trainer Athletic Cushioning Arch Support Shoe Insoles are of nylon. They’re antimicrobial and stretchy, making them comfortable and beneficial. These insoles will help lessen your foot odors. They also aid in the prevention of blisters on your feet.

These insoles are ideal for runners because they provide excellent cushioning. They are perfect for high-impact sports as they provide energy returns too. These lightweight insoles absorb shock and give your heels great support. Finally, this product is suitable for both men and women. All you have to do is pick your size.

Sof Sole Airr Orthotic Full Length Performance Shoe Insoles for Men and Women

These insoles are ideal for men and women. They have nylon plates in the arches to help people with flat feet. These insoles have SKYDEX air bubbles and capsules. They absorb any shock and impact you may experience while running. They even convert these into kinetic energy, which will give you a boost.

The top cover is of a special fabric that eliminates moisture. With these insoles, your feet will remain dry and cool. Place these insoles in your athletic shoes. When you do this, you’ll be ready to walk, run, and do different kinds of exercises!
